What is the significance of attending DECA officer training?

Attending DECA officer training is significant because it empowers officers with the knowledge and skills necessary to lead effectively. This form of training is designed to equip current and prospective officers with essential leadership techniques, organizational skills, and a deeper understanding of DECA's mission and objectives. By honing these competencies, officers are better prepared to drive their chapters toward success, motivate fellow members, and implement strategic initiatives.

While networking, recruitment, and fundraising can be valuable components of a DECA program, the core purpose of officer training is fundamentally about developing the leadership capabilities and strategic thinking of the officers themselves. This ensures that they can serve their chapters and communities more effectively, which is crucial for the growth and sustainability of DECA initiatives.
